More info

Our instagram

alt
alt

@berserk

17 Hours ago

Aenean vulputate eleifend tellus. Aenean leo ligula, porttitor eu, consequat vitae, eleifend ac, enim. Aliquam lorem ante, dapibus in, viverra

alt
alt

@berserk

17 Hours ago

Aenean vulputate eleifend tellus. Aenean leo ligula, porttitor eu, consequat vitae, eleifend ac, enim. Aliquam lorem ante, dapibus in, viverra

alt
alt

@berserk

17 Hours ago

Aenean vulputate eleifend tellus. Aenean leo ligula, porttitor eu, consequat vitae, eleifend ac, enim. Aliquam lorem ante, dapibus in, viverra

  1400/07/25 0

آیا اندروید 11 مشکل داشت؟

دلیل این که این مقاله رو می نویسم ... اینه که خیلی شاکی هستم و کل پروژه م به مشکل خورد و یک روز کامل من دور ور کد هام بودم که درستشون کنم
وقتی اندروید 11 اومد گوگل تو سایت developer ش اعلام کرد در هسته شبکه ( ConnectivityService ) اندروید  خیلی عوض شده و همچنین خیلی سختگیر تر و امن تر شده  مثلا اینستاگرام از okhttp استفاده می کنه که یه کتابخونه معتبر هستش که فیسبوک در حال توسعه ش هست.  نسخه 3.3.2 نسخه پایدارش بود که وقتی اندروید 11 اومد به مشکل خورد ...
به این معنی که هر کسی که برای توسعه برنامه ش از okhttp استفاده کرده بود برنامه ش force close یا توقف اجباری می شد بدون این که کاربر متوجه دلیلش بشه پارسال بود که فیسبوک کتابخونه ش رو با تغییرات اندروید سازگار کرد و نسخه 4.0.2 رو ارایه کرد که جدیدا باز به مشکل خورد که چند روز پیش نسخه 5 شو اراعه کرد الان به خوبی کار می کنه امروز .
معمولا توسعه دهنده های بزرگ مثل برنامه نویس هایی که روی کاتلین کار می کنن وقتی می خوان یه تغییری بدن api که قبلا به کاربراشون دادن رو تغییر نمی دن خروجی api همونا خواهد بود فقط اگه مثلا باگی وجود داشته باشه یا بخوان موردی رو اضافه کنن اون پشت کاراشونو انجام میدن که کد ها اگه همچنان مثل قبل نوشته بشن همونطور کار کنن.

وقتی من این مطلب رو خوندم به عمق فاجعه پی بردم و به هر کسی که می شناختم توصیه کردم که اندروید 11 رو  نصب نکنن متاسفانه همه شون آپدیت کردن و همه شون هم گفتن ای کاش آپدیت نمی کردیم .. موضوع اینه که اندروید 11 باگ نداشت یه سری تغییرات داشت که بعضی برنامه ها باهاش سازگار نبودن و مجبور بودن خودشونو باهاش سازگار کنن ... سامسونگ سری A یه کتابخونه مخصوص خودش رو نوشته بود همین باعث شد همه برنامه هاش به مشکل بخوره

من معتقدم اون دسته از برنامه نویس های گوگل که بر روی فریمورک اندروید کار می کنن خیلی تنبل هستن .. تنبل بد (( دو نوع تنبل داریم یه نوع تنبل بهترین api ها رو به کاربرهاشون میدن چون دلشون می خواد کاربر با کمترین کد به بهترین نتیجه برسه .. مثل افرادی که کاتلین رو توسعه میدن .... یه نوع تنبل هم داریم که اصلا حوصله نوشتن کد های تمیز رو ندارن و کثیف ترین کد ها رو به برنامه نویس ها میدن مثل توسعه دهنده های اندروید ))
 
تگ ها :
به اشتراک گذاشتن :

ثبت دیدگاه

کامنت ها

ثبت پاسخ

جست و جو

تگ ها